Role Description

Family Lives is seeking to recruit a Family and Volunteer Coordinator who will be responsible for coordinating and developing the volunteer and parenting aspects and the activities of the Early Years Service team in Bexley. This role will involve recruiting, training and supervising volunteers, as well as facilitating parenting workshops and courses. The post holder will also be responsible for the coordination of parenting support services.

The successful candidate will have proven experience of facilitating parenting groups or supporting parents. You will also have experience of coordinating, recruiting, training and managing volunteers. You must also have awareness of local recruitment organisations in the voluntary sector and the role of volunteers in community projects. We are looking for individuals with the ability to work effectively in partnership with external organisations, parents and volunteers. Excellent written and verbal communication skills are also required.

A commitment to safeguarding vulnerable adults and children, as well as commitment to equal opportunities principle and practice are essential. This role requires regular travel across areas where public transport is limited, so a full driving licence and a car or suitable alternative means of travelling are required.

As a condition of appointment to this post you are required to hold an OCN Level 3 qualification in Parent Practitioner Skills or equivalent or be willing to pursue, and to have achieved it, within 6 months of your start date. Demonstrable relevant experience may also exempt individuals from all or certain modules of the OCN.
